Ableism is discrimination against people with disabilities. Term coined in 1980s by US feminists, first used in 1986. Middle Ages saw disabled people considered possessed by devil. Eugenics movement in 1800s influenced modern ableism
IATA launched Mobility Aids Action Group in 2021 to improve air travel accessibility. Guidance aims to reduce damage and improve handling of mobility aids. MAAG brings together stakeholders including airlines, airports, manufacturers and accessibility organizations
